Q: Is 2,647,024 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,647,024 is a composite number.

Why is 2,647,024 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,647,024 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 23 46 92 184 368 7,193 14,386 28,772 57,544 115,088 165,439 330,878 661,756 1,323,512 and 2,647,024, with no remainder.

Since 2,647,024 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,647,024, it is a composite number.
